mootdx is a free, open-source Python tool that helps you easily read and use stock market data from Tongdaxin on Windows, MacOS, and Linux. It supports Python 3.8+ and can read offline daily, minute, and timeline stock data, as well as online real-time market quotes and financial files. You can install it simply with pip and use it to get detailed stock info for analysis or trading. This saves you time and effort by providing a ready-made, flexible way to access and work with Chinese stock market data in Python. It’s great for learning, research, and personal projects but not for commercial use[1][4].
